Abstract

From its birth, the of crime has been intensified with the progress of human civilization. On the contrary, the punishment means used by human being to fight crimes are lighter and more civilized. Doubtlessly, up to now, punishment is still one of the most effective methods to fight crimes and trial is the main way to resolve the problems of crimes. However, the punishment based on retribution is a kind of combating with evil in essence. Therefore, its drawbacks are obvious. While the problems of crimes are being handled, restoration justice should be introduced, and the scope of criminal mediation should be further enlarged.
